Non sorprende che Horizon: Zero Dawn sia diventato un enorme successo dopo che è stato pubblicato su Steam ad agosto. Ma come è prassi con molti giochi contemporanei, ci sono spesso alcuni bug imprevisti che necessitano di assistenza e l'eccellente gioco di ruolo di Guerrilla non fa eccezione.
Dopo l'ultimo importante aggiornamento di settembre, ora è stata rilasciata la patch 1.06 che ha apportato un paio di modifiche che faranno contenta la community. Crash fixes
• Fixed a streaming compute shader crash.
• Fixed a crash on startup related to file paths with non-ANSI characters.
Graphical improvements
• Fixed an issue where characters would noticeably warp between cuts during a specific cutscene in main quest "The Point of the Spear".
• Fixed an issue where box graphics would flash during the final cinematic of the game.
• Fixed an issue in HDR where the UI could get overlapped by a black scene.
• Fixed an issue where turning on the Adaptive FPS option gave lower performance results than setting similar results manually.
Gameplay improvements
• Aloy forward walking direction - Aloy now walks directly towards the direction the camera is facing when you press forward, rather than at a slight angle.
Other improvements
• Executable details - Properties of the executable now also displays the current version.
Known issues
• Some players are experiencing an out of memory error during the game optimization process.
• Some players are experiencing graphical settings issues, such as Anisotropic Filtering or HDR not working correctly.
• Some players are experiencing performance issues on specific GPUs or hardware combinations.
